A growing class-action suit accuses major gas retailers of using Kalibrate's AI pricing to coordinate higher gas prices across more than 1,700 California stations. The suit cites six-cent average increases, up to 30 cents in dense Kalibrate usage areas, and potential billions in annual driver costs.

A Scottsdale Circle K is suing the Arizona Lottery and a former employee after an overprint left one ticket among a batch that could win a prize. State rules say overprinted tickets remain retailer property; a May 15 ruling could set precedent on misprinted or abandoned tickets.
A sequence of technical issues in the Hoosier Lottery’s Space Invaders Cash Invasion scratch-off led to mispriced prizes and halted sales. Players report inflated prizes and are urged to file protest forms by November 30, 2026 as officials review the game’s integrity.
